German Candidate of Chancellor Merz. NATO can stop existence


Friedrich Mercy of the German CDPs of the Christian Democratic Union (CDU) assumed that NATO may stop existing in its current form, and the United States may leave the alliance.

 

On Wednesday, US President Donald Trump called Vladimir Zelensky "without the dictator of the elections" and said he refused to vote. He noted that Zelenki was badly badly in being a comedian actor.

 

"At least since yesterday, after the statements about Donald Trump, Zelensky and Ukraine, it became clear what was happening here. The breakthrough in the Atlantic Ocean is deepening whether we can mark the 70th anniversary of NATO in the Federal Republic of Germany or not, "said EAdaily.

At the same time, the politician called for hope to hope, but be ready to be worse.

"And the worst can mean that we, the Europeans, finally, must finally take our hands to our continental security," he added.

Extraordinary elections in Germany will take place on February 23. According to the Insa Institute, the Christian Democratic Union (CDU / CSU) continues to be a leader than three days before the German parliamentary elections, 30%.

 

The German Social Democratic Party (SPD) receives 15% support, right-wing "Alternative for Germany" (AFD), 21%. 13% are ready to support the Green Party, 7% to the left party. "The Sahra Wagenkelkht For Reason and Justice Union" (SWU) can also count on to overcoming the 5% threshold of entering the Bundestag.
